CIWM to promote Circular Economy Club certificate

The Chartered Institution of Wastes Management (CIWM) has announced that it will be partnering with the Circular Economy Club (CEC) to promote a new circular economy certificate.

CIWM will be promoting the CEC Certificate ‘Principles and Business Models in a Circular Economy’ course to its members, affiliated organisations and clients.

The Certificate is awarded upon completion of a programme of self-study that covers a broad range of circular economy topics relating to circular principles, design of strategies, new business models and a generalist knowledge of other areas of the circular economy.

The course is suitable for professionals in the public and private sector, as well as students, and takes 15 hours to complete online, with a passing mark of over 70 per cent required on the final multiple choice exam for students to receive their certificate. Students will also be expected to commit to the CEC Code of Ethics and Standards of Professional Conduct.

Course participants are provided with full lifetime access to online materials, including 8.5 hours of video content, 22 real-life circular economy examples, six case studies and 50 related articles and resources, a summary eBook and an official Certificate and LinkedIn badge upon completion.

CIWM members looking to take part in the course will benefit from a 10 per cent discount on the course cost.

Commenting on the link-up, CIWM Group Chief Executive Sarah Poulter said: “CIWM is delighted to be partnering with CEC to promote and make this certificate available to CIWM members. It is an excellent and accessible way to start building a deeper understanding of circular economy principles and practices.”

Dr David Greenfield, the CEC European External Affairs lead, added: “The transition from a linear, take, make, waste system to a circular, resource focused model aligns perfectly with the ambition of the CEC and CIWM for the coming decades, and we are delighted to offer the discounted certificate and free CEC membership to CIWM resource professionals.”
